"For the last 25 years of his life, early every November Dad would stop shaving and getting his hair cut. His red velvet suit would come out of storage and his date book would be full. He was the official Santa for Gurney's Inn in Montauk and he would visit schools, senior centers and any place else he was asked to go. He brought smiles and laughter to so many."

"Having been a member of the Breakwater Yacht Club since 1989 and serving on the board for 15 years, I began the tradition of Toys for Tots at BYC in 2004 and handed the reins over in 2018.Instead of using a box, we use a boat and fill it with donations of new toys to be handed out to children who need something special for the holidays. The tradition continues today and the response from the community is truly inspiring."
